When developers talk about excellent API design, Stripe is universally the benchmark. Integrating payments into an application used to involve mountains of compliance paperwork and horrific SOAP APIs. Stripe reduced it to a few lines of cURL. The Stripe documentation is legendary for its clarity, interactive code snippets, and clean design.

Their developer dashboard provides detailed request logs, webhooks testing, and a completely sandboxed test environment that exactly mirrors production. With products like Stripe Checkout, you can offload PCI compliance entirely to Stripe, or use Stripe Elements to build deeply custom UI flows. Beyond just credit cards, they abstract away the complexity of handling global payment methods, subscriptions (Stripe Billing), and even tax calculation. While their transaction fees are considered premium, the engineering hours saved in integration and maintenance make it the obvious choice for startups and enterprises alike.
